The Reds get Mat Latos for Volquez and two of their top prospects, 1B Yonder Alonso (who, I believe, some people wanted the Indians to target) and catching prospect Yasmani Grandal, along with a RP prospect. Both Alonso and Grandal were blocked by superior players/prospects (Votto and another catching prospect, Devin Mesoraco).
I see this as a comparable haul to what the Indians gave up for Ubaldo. Both he and Latos are top-flight pitchers; Jimenez with the higher ceiling and Latos being more consistent but has had shoulder problems. Latos is younger but deserves a long-term contract that will buy out a few arbitration years and there's a good chance would be more expensive than Jimenez's very favorable contract.
For San Diego, kind of puzzling since they already have 1B Anthony Rizzo but they certainly got value for Latos and could be looking to further move Alonso, in which case I would still be interested for the Indians.
